Why Water & Flood Damage Happens in Bryant Pond, Maine
Bryant Pond experiences water and flood damage from a variety of sources including seasonal storms, snowmelt, and plumbing leaks. Acting quickly helps reduce further harm and supports better restoration outcomes for both homes and businesses.
Flooded basement in Bryant Pond home
- Heavy rains and wind-driven water can cause storm damage and flooding in residential and commercial properties.
- Snowmelt and ground seepage may lead to basement leakage and hidden moisture problems over time.
- Plumbing leaks and appliance overflows are common causes of unexpected water damage inside buildings.
- Fire and smoke events can create additional cleaning and restoration needs alongside water-related issues.

Request rebuild helpOur 7-Step Water, Flood, Storm & Fire Damage Restoration Process
In Bryant Pond, Maine, our restoration process begins with a thorough inspection to identify water, flood, storm, or fire damage sources. We focus on careful assessment and safe, professional measures to restore your property efficiently.
-
Step 1: Initial Call and Safety Guidance
We start with a detailed call intake to understand your situation and provide safety-first advice. Prompt professional evaluation is encouraged to prevent further damage from leaks, flooding, or fire. -
Step 2: Inspection and Moisture Assessment
Our technicians conduct a comprehensive inspection using moisture mapping and detection tools to locate damage from plumbing leaks, storm flooding, roof leaks, or high humidity. -
Step 3: Water Extraction and Pump-Out
We remove standing water and excess moisture with specialized extraction equipment to reduce saturation and prepare the structure for drying. -
Step 4: Structural Drying Planning
A customized drying plan is developed using air movers and dehumidifiers tailored to the specific moisture levels and building materials involved. -
Step 5: Containment and HEPA Air Filtration
When necessary, containment barriers and HEPA filtration are set up to control contaminants and maintain air quality during restoration. -
Step 6: Cleaning, Sanitizing, and Odor Control
We thoroughly clean and sanitize affected areas, applying deodorization techniques to address odors from water, smoke, or biohazards. -
Step 7: Contents Pack-Out and Repair Planning
Contents are carefully packed out and salvaged when possible, while we develop a repair and reconstruction plan after drying is complete. Specialized fire, smoke, and biohazard cleanup are handled case-by-case.

What should I do first if I experience water damage in my Bryant Pond home?
Safety is our top priority. First, ensure that the area is safe to enter and turn off any electrical sources if possible. Then, contact our team for a thorough inspection and immediate water extraction to prevent further damage.
How do you detect the source of leaks and moisture in a property?
Our technicians use specialized equipment to identify leaks and moisture sources. We conduct a detailed inspection and utilize moisture meters to pinpoint hidden issues, ensuring we address the root cause effectively.
Can you explain how your water extraction and drying plan works?
After assessing the situation, we implement a comprehensive water extraction process, using powerful pumps to remove standing water. Following extraction, we deploy air movers and dehumidifiers to create a tailored drying plan, ensuring all affected areas are thoroughly dried.
When is HEPA filtration necessary during the restoration process?
HEPA filtration is crucial when there is a risk of airborne contaminants due to water damage. We set up containment areas and use HEPA air filters to clean the air, especially in situations involving mold or other pollutants.
